OsteoMed Inion OTPS Pins
For treatment of Hammer toe/Claw toe (PIP/DIP)

Overview
The Inion OTPS™ Pins are indicated for maintenance of alignment and fixation of bone fractures, osteotomies, digital arthrodesis or bone grafts in the presence of appropriate additional immobilization (e.g. rigid fixation implants, cast, brace). The resorbable trimethylene carbonate (TMC) pins in the system are offered in two diameters: 1.5 mm and 2.0 mm and can be cut to length to accommodate various fracture patterns and patient anatomy.
